Sterling Lake Loop


Highlights:

Easy walk around Sterling Lake, historic furnace, mines and ruins
Near:Sloatsburg, NY
Scenery:
Distance:4 miles round trip
Elevation Gain:300 ft
Hike Time:2 hours
Difficulty:Easy
Trail Condition:Well maintained trail
HikeType:Loop


Summary: Be sure to check out the displays in the visitors center. If you call ahead, you might be able to arrange for a tour of the furnace and mine area.
Catch blue blaze trail in front of the visitors center going west. Pass foundation of old church on right, then enter the woods.Cross wooden bridge (over old sluice for water wheel) and the furnace is a short side trip to the left. Built in the 1700's, it was restored in the 1950's. Continue on blue blazed trail. Comes out on a road and follows it for a while, then enters the woods and continues around the lake, crossing an inlet on a berm. The trail the turns south and begins to climb. Follow back to visitors center.

Trailhead: Route 287 to exit 15A (Rt 17). Rt 17 N to Sterling Mine Rd. Exit right and go over highway and continue on Sterling Mine Rd. Make right onto Long Meadow Rd then left on Sterling Lake Rd, follow signs to Visitors Center. (Lat:41.19802 Lon:-74.25615)
